Sherman County NE
HMDA Loan Application Totals
and Mortgage Lending Details
for 2015

Total Number of Mortgage Applications 59
Total Mortgage Loan Application Amount $5,574,000
Average Mortgage Loan Application Amount $94,000
Highest Mortgage Loan Application Amount $580,000
Average Applicant Income $87,000
Highest Applicant Income $973,000

Mortgage Loan Application Detail Totals for Sherman County NE in 2015

Loan Purpose

Total Number of Mortgage Applications Total Dollar Amount of Mortgage Loan Applications Average Mortgage Loan Amount Highest Mortgage Loan Amount Average Applicant Income Highest Applicant Income
Refinancing 31 $3,489,000 $112,000 $580,000 $119,000 $973,000
Home Purchase 23 $1,759,000 $76,000 $212,000 $49,000 $124,000
Home Improvement 5 $326,000 $65,000 $131,000 $63,000 $91,000

Applicant Race

Total Number of Mortgage Applications Total Dollar Amount of Mortgage Loan Applications Average Mortgage Loan Amount Highest Mortgage Loan Amount Average Applicant Income Highest Applicant Income
White 53 $5,207,000 $98,000 $580,000 $92,000 $973,000
Not applicable 3 $102,000 $34,000 $48,000 $16,000 $50,000
Not Provided 2 $152,000 $76,000 $91,000 $48,000 $63,000
Black or African American 1 $113,000 $113,000 $113,000 $89,000 $89,000
Hispanic 0 $0 $0 $0 $0 $0
Native Hawaiian or Other Pacific Islander 0 $0 $0 $0 $0 $0
American Indian or Alaskan Native 0 $0 $0 $0 $0 $0
Asian 0 $0 $0 $0 $0 $0

Loan Type

Total Number of Mortgage Applications Total Dollar Amount of Mortgage Loan Applications Average Mortgage Loan Amount Highest Mortgage Loan Amount Average Applicant Income Highest Applicant Income
Conventional (any loan other than FHA, VA, FSA, or RHS loans) 51 $5,072,000 $99,000 $580,000 $95,000 $973,000
FHA-insured (Federal Housing Administration) 5 $317,000 $63,000 $136,000 $34,000 $83,000
FSA/RHS (Farm Service Agency or Rural Housing Service) 2 $72,000 $36,000 $36,000 $21,000 $42,000
VA-guaranteed (Veterans Administration) 1 $113,000 $113,000 $113,000 $89,000 $89,000

Outcome

Total Number of Mortgage Applications Total Dollar Amount of Mortgage Loan Applications Average Mortgage Loan Amount Highest Mortgage Loan Amount Average Applicant Income Highest Applicant Income
Loan Originated 39 $3,880,000 $99,000 $580,000 $98,000 $973,000
Application Denied By Financial Institution 12 $1,130,000 $94,000 $216,000 $84,000 $524,000
Application Withdrawn By Applicant 4 $326,000 $81,000 $131,000 $54,000 $91,000
Loan Purchased By The Institution 3 $102,000 $34,000 $48,000 $16,000 $50,000
File Closed For Incompleteness 1 $136,000 $136,000 $136,000 $27,000 $27,000
Application Approved But Not Accepted 0 $0 $0 $0 $0 $0
Preapproval Approved but not Accepted 0 $0 $0 $0 $0 $0
Preapproval Denied by Financial Institution 0 $0 $0 $0 $0 $0

Denial Reason

Total Number of Mortgage Applications Total Dollar Amount of Mortgage Loan Applications Average Mortgage Loan Amount Highest Mortgage Loan Amount Average Applicant Income Highest Applicant Income
Collateral 3 $407,000 $135,000 $216,000 $47,000 $56,000
Credit Application Incomplete 2 $151,000 $75,000 $113,000 $59,000 $89,000
Debt-To-Income Ratio 2 $206,000 $103,000 $141,000 $43,000 $57,000
Employment History 1 $100,000 $100,000 $100,000 $56,000 $56,000
Credit History 1 $40,000 $40,000 $40,000 $34,000 $34,000
Insufficient Cash (Downpayment, Closing Cost) 0 $0 $0 $0 $0 $0
Mortgage Insurance Denied 0 $0 $0 $0 $0 $0
Other 0 $0 $0 $0 $0 $0
Unverifiable Information 0 $0 $0 $0 $0 $0
